make-ahead mashed potatoes

"You can make these ahead several days and store in the fridge. (if baking cold, let stand 30 minutes first"

prep time 15 Min
cook time 1 Hr 20 Min
method Stove Top
yield 12 serving(s)

Ingredients

  • 5 pounds yukon gold potaotes, cubed
  • 2 (3 oz) packages cream cheese
  • 8 ounces sour cream
  • 1/2 cup milk, whole
  • 2 teaspoons onion salt
  • - ground pepper to taste

How To Make make-ahead mashed potatoes

  • Step 1
    Preheat oven to 325 degrees F (165 degrees C)
  • Step 2
    Place potatoes in a large pot of salted water. Bring to a boil, and cook until tender, about 15 minutes. Drain, and mash.
  • Step 3
    In a large bowl, mix mashed potatoes, cream cheese, sour cream, milk, onion salt and pepper. Transfer to a large casserole dish.
  • Step 4
    Cover and bake for 50 minutes in the preheated oven
